blob: 496986bd13c3dd19ce5cf02fc7d23950c59e3f5f [file] [log] [blame]
bartb3d0c142008-06-08 08:09:50 +00001#!/bin/bash
2
3########################
4# Function definitions #
5########################
6
7source "$(dirname $0)/measurement-functions"
8
9########################
10# Script body #
11########################
12
13DRD_SCRIPTS_DIR="$(dirname $0)"
14if [ "${DRD_SCRIPTS_DIR:0:1}" != "/" ]; then
15 DRD_SCRIPTS_DIR="$PWD/$DRD_SCRIPTS_DIR"
16fi
17
18VG="${DRD_SCRIPTS_DIR}/../../vg-in-place"
19MATINV="${DRD_SCRIPTS_DIR}/../../exp-drd/tests/matinv"
20
21
22for n in 200 400
23do
24 tmp="/tmp/test-timing.$$"
25 rm -f "${tmp}"
26
27 measure_runtime ${MATINV} $n | avgstddev > "$tmp"
28 read avg1 stddev1 < "$tmp"
29 echo "Average time: ${avg1} +/- ${stddev1} seconds"
30
31 for ((i=1;i<=10;i++))
32 do
33 print_runtime_ratio ${VG} --tool=exp-drd ${MATINV} $n -t$i
34 done
35done